Why Immunoglobulin Therapy is the Key to Strong Summer Immunity
Alright, let’s get into the nuts and bolts of how immunoglobulin therapy works. Immunoglobulins (that’s a fancy way of saying antibodies) are proteins that your immune system uses to fight infections. When your body doesn’t have enough of these antibodies, that’s when you’re vulnerable to things like allergies, colds, or even more serious infections. Think of immunoglobulin therapy like giving your immune system a boost, a little extra armor to help it protect you from all the stuff it has to fight off.
The therapy works by delivering those antibodies directly into your bloodstream, giving your body an immediate upgrade in immune defense. And that’s the key part—immunoglobulin therapy isn’t like taking some vitamins and hoping for the best. It’s about providing your body with the actual proteins it needs to fight infections, deal with allergens, and keep you feeling good.
